首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Elasticsearch中,我如何才能在没有返回整个对象的情况下返回整个嵌套字段?

在Elasticsearch中,您可以使用_source字段来返回整个嵌套字段,而无需返回整个对象。

_source字段是Elasticsearch文档的默认字段,它存储了文档的原始JSON数据。通过在搜索请求中设置_source为true,您可以返回整个嵌套字段。

以下是一个示例搜索请求的示例:

代码语言:txt
复制
GET /index_name/_search
{
  "_source": true,
  "query": {
    "match": {
      "field_name": "search_term"
    }
  }
}

在上面的示例中,将_source设置为true,以便返回整个嵌套字段。您需要将index_name替换为您要搜索的索引名称,field_name替换为您要匹配的字段名称,search_term替换为您要搜索的值。

此外,Elasticsearch还提供了其他一些功能来控制返回的字段。您可以使用_source_include和_source_exclude参数来指定要包含或排除的特定字段。这对于只返回所需字段非常有用,以减少网络传输和提高性能。

希望这个答案对您有帮助!如果您需要了解更多关于Elasticsearch的信息,可以访问腾讯云Elasticsearch产品介绍页面:腾讯云Elasticsearch

相关搜索:如何在不重复整个对象的情况下返回几乎相似的对象如果没有来自其他类的嵌套对象,我如何返回JSON对象?我试图从Angular中的服务接收布尔值,但它只返回整个对象如何从存储在表中的嵌套JSON对象返回多行如何读取嵌套对象中的属性并在满足条件的项的情况下返回number?如何在api请求返回json的情况下将嵌套对象从数组中拉出?如何通过在js中使用reduce返回数组中的对象来创建嵌套对象如何通过属性在嵌套对象中搜索对象,并返回带有父对象的键和值的对象?我可以在不加载整个对象的情况下通过hibenrate Session.load只更新或设置一个实体字段吗?在不显式指定整个路径的情况下,如何引用在另一个模式中定义的内部对象我是否可以在不重新运行整个训练的情况下将新的训练图片添加到我的对象检测模型中?如何在不移除对象的其余部分的情况下仅返回mongo对象数组中的一个字段我的代码中的回调似乎不起作用,在没有应用回调函数的情况下返回结果在长轮询中,服务端如何在没有客户端请求的情况下返回数据?在Slime的检查器中,在检查了一个元素之后,我如何返回到对象列表?我在GET url中找不到对象,如何在没有对象的情况下获取数据。我想在json解析器中使用文章的标题。在使用递归的球拍中,如果列表"L“的和为n,但L中没有重复的值,我如何返回#true在ByteBuddy生成的方法中,如何将作为参数接收的对象中的(公共)实例字段设置为MethodCall的返回值?
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券